Accessibility

Read the AT-SPI/accessibility tree and perform element-level actions on the focused or selected application.

Use cases: inspect UI state without screenshots, target buttons by name, automate accessibility-aware workflows.

Protocol

a11y.tree returns an accessibility tree. a11y.do performs an action on an accessibility element by name.

Requirements

  • AT-SPI is required for tree inspection and element actions.
  • If a11y.tree returns no results, the application may not expose an accessibility interface.

Actions

  • a11y.tree
  • a11y.do

Notes

  • Some apps expose partial accessibility trees.
  • Deeply nested trees may be truncated by the requested depth.
  • Accessibility elements are identified by accessible name and role.
